| pen·in·su·la [ pə nínssyələ, pə nínssələ ] (plural pen·in·su·las) |
noun |
|
| Definition: |
| |
land projecting into water: a narrow piece of land that juts out from the mainland into an area of water
|
| [Mid-16th century. < Latin paeninsula< paene "almost" + insula "island"] |
|
 pen·in·su·lar adjective |
